PTI Govt to support varsities to promote Quranic teachings: Qadri

F.P. Report

Islamabad: Federal Minister for Religious affairs Pir Noor-ul-Haq Qadri has assured that the PTI’s government will extend all possible support to the educational educations to promote Quranic teachings and bringing it into practical life.

Addressing the concluding session of the first-ever International conference on ‘Ilm al-Qira’at’ here on Friday at Allama Iqbal Open University (AIOU), he underlined the need of  setting up Quran Study Centers at the Universities’ level for better understanding and practicing of the Holy Book.

He also assured that the government will take into consideration the recommendations of the conference which were formulated during its two-day working sessions.

The Minister praised the AIOU for taking initiative in projecting ‘Ilm al-Qira’at’, and hoped that the other educational institutions will follow the same.

Pir Noor-ul-Haq said that Tajweed and Qirat is most important part of Quran and these needed greater attention for their proper communication and delivery. He also called for educating the youth in line with the Islamic teachings, so that objectives of independent homeland could be achieved. 

He also spoke about the significance of the Quranic verses and its recitation in the human-life. He said since Pakistan came into being in the name of Islam and its culture and social practices should be based on the teachings of Quran and Sunnah.

Earlier, at the opening session, Vice Chancellor AIOU Professor Dr. Zia-Ul-Qayyum noted that such a conference was taking place first time in the country and it is the pride for the University taking lead in promoting the recitation of the Holy Quran.

The conference was arranged by the University’s Faculty of Arabic and Islamic studies to hold historical discourses and contemporary researches on the Ilm-ul-Qiraat.

Those who also addressed the conference included Chairman Council of Islamic Ideology Dr. Qibla Ayaz, Dr. Qari Ahmed Mian Thanvi of Jamia Darul Uloom Islamia Lahore and Dr. Fatah-ur-Rehman Qurashi of International Islamic University and a eminent religious scholar from Egypt.
